A command for ending a Wheeler research session by checking the knowledge graph and writing a session summary. It uses Neo4j, a database designed for linked data, and stores the summary in a Markdown file.

In plain words
What is it for?
Use it to find unlinked research entities, propose ways to add their provenance, create a dated session synthesis, and connect that synthesis to the sources it cites.
Why use it?
It finds graph records that lack source links before summarizing the session, helping preserve what happened and where each conclusion came from.

Connectivity Check

Before proceeding: call graph_health. If it returns "status": "offline", STOP. Tell the user Neo4j is not running and provide the remediation steps from the error response. Offer to retry after they start it. Do not continue with other work.

You are Wheeler, ending a research session. You do two things, in order:

  1. Sweep: find graph entities created this session that lack provenance, group them, propose Execution nodes that close the gaps.
  2. Synthesize: write a session synthesis to .plans/SESSION-{date}.md, register it as a Document node, and link it to every source node it cites. The graph is the authoritative record of what happened in this session.

Do the sweep first so the synthesis can cite a fully-linked graph.


Phase 1: Orphan Sweep

1.1 Determine the session window

The session window is "since the last close." Find it via Cypher. Closes with an empty or missing started_at must be excluded: they sort wrong under ORDER BY ... DESC and would silently pull the boundary back to an older close.

MATCH (x:Execution {kind: "close"})
WHERE x.started_at IS NOT NULL AND x.started_at <> ""
RETURN x.started_at AS last_close
ORDER BY x.started_at DESC LIMIT 1
  • If a row returns, use last_close as the window start.
  • If no row, default to the last 24 hours.
  • Remember this timestamp as $since; both phases use it.

Then check for malformed close boundaries. Never fall back silently:

MATCH (x:Execution {kind: "close"})
WHERE x.started_at IS NULL OR x.started_at = ""
RETURN x.id AS id, x.description AS description, x.date AS date

If this returns any rows, warn the scientist before proceeding:

Warning: {N} close Execution(s) have no started_at ([X-xxxx] "{description}"). The window boundary uses the most recent close with a valid timestamp, so this sweep may re-surface nodes already synthesized in a more recent session. Repair with update_node(X-xxxx, started_at=<ISO 8601 timestamp>, allow_provenance=true) if you know when that close ran.
